The incidence of thyroid cancer was evaluated in 35,074 patients examined for suspected thyroid disorders between 1951 and 1969 with an average of 1.92 megabecquerel [(MBq) μCi] of131I. The radiation dose to the thyroid gland was, on the average, approximately 0.5 Gy. The mean age at the time of examination was 44 years; 5% were under. Record linkage with the Swedish cancer Register identified131Iexamination, in contrast to 39.4 expected based on general population rates [standardized incidence ratio (SIR)=1.27,95% confidence interval=0.94‐1.67]. Risk was highest among males (SIR=2.22,(i)n=23), and patients receiving more than 74 ⊸ or 2.74 MBq ofI(SIR=2.04,(i)n=17). However, these observations were suspected thyroid tumor received the highest131Iexposures and were at highest overall risk (SIR=2.77, (i)n=34). Patients given131Ifor reasons other than a suspected tumore were not at increased risk (SIR=0.62, (i)n=16). Patients anticipated to be at highest risk, i.e., women (SIR=1.12, (i)n=40) and those observed for 10 years or more (SIR=0.93, (i)n=27), showed no evidence of a dose response. Overall, these data provide little proof that131Iis carcinogenic potential of internal131Ibeta particles might be as low as four times less than external x rays or γ rays.
